2. Use of Human Chorionic Gonadotropin (hCG)
Chronic TRT suppresses luteinizing hormone (LH), often leading to testicular atrophy and infertility. hCG mimics LH and can help maintain intratesticular testosterone production.

3. Aromatase Inhibitors (AIs) to Manage Estrogen Levels
Elevated estradiol (E2) during TRT can cause gynecomastia, water retention, and mood issues. Aromatase inhibitors such as anastrozole reduce conversion of testosterone to estrogen.
